WebLight Jet Phenom 300: The investment cost for the Phenom 300 is $2,275,000. The term is a minimum of 2 years during which the average new aircraft will devalue 24%. The amount lost to depreciation will be $546,000 during the term. The deployment cost for the Phenom 300 is $1989 per hour plus the costs of fuel minus $1.60/gallon.

WebApr 13, 2024 · NetJets price on the Phenom 300 starts at about $205,000 and this includes fuel fees but excludes any fuel surcharges or FET.
